Policies

We at Cuervo Mountain RV Park welcome all visitors and consider our guests to be members of our extended family. The following rules and regulations are designed to ensure that all guests have a quiet, pleasant and relaxing visit. Please enjoy your stay with us!!

Check-out time is by 3:00 PM.

Due to previous reservations, if you plan on staying longer, the earlier you let us know, the better your chance of keeping a site. (Please note: we cannot always guarantee that you will be able to keep the same site due to previous reservations.).

A sewer hose seal (rubber donut or threaded connector) for your sewer hose is REQUIRED on all sewer hookups.

Do not jam your sewer hose all the way down into the inlet as it can prevent flow from other sites and could stop up the line.If you do not have a sewer hose seal, we do have them available in the office for purchase. 

No parking on the roadways. If there is not enough room to park in your site, please ask us for assistance. 

No trimming or wood gathering from trees or you could be charged for damages. 

Charcoal bags are available for purchase in the office. 

Please do not allow your children to climb trees. 

Garbage should be in sealed plastic bags and placed in front of your site by 10:30 AM for pick-up. Please do NOT use the trash bin located in the park for daily garbage. If you miss the daily pickup, please wait to put your bags out the following morning, as we only pick up once a day. Do not leave garbage outside overnight or thrown on top of the bin. 

Pets are certainly welcome! However, all pets must be leashed and under physical control of the owner/handler at all times! Pet pens, cages, kennels, etc. are not allowed. Please do not leave your pet outside unattended and be sure to pick up the poop, as it is not up to other guests or the grounds crew to clean up after your pet. If you need bags to pick up waste, we keep plenty in the office. 

Children must be supervised at all times. Parents are responsible for their children's safe conduct and any injuries or damage that they may incur or cause. Unsupervised children who cause disruption for other guests maybe asked to leave the park with their entire group. 

Please respect privacy of fellow guests - Do NOT walk through occupied sites. 

No smoking in the Amenities building. This includes restrooms, showers and laundry room. Please use proper receptacles when extinguishing cigarettes. Please do not throw cigarette butts on the ground. 

Absolutely NO FIREWORKS! 

Please do not take picnic tables from their sites under the canopies. 

No Tents in RV sites! We have designated tent sites for tent camping. 

No campfires are allowed at the RV park. 

If your site is equipped with a bar-b-q grill please clean out the grill by placing the contents in a bag after the coals have sufficiently cooled off. We will provide you with the appropriate bags upon request. 

Visitors are required to check in at the front office after entering the park. 

The speed limit in the park is 15 mph. Please be aware of pedestrians and animals in the roadways. 

Quiet hours are from 10PM to 7AM. 

Be sure to close awnings when leaving your rig unattended. Strong winds can come about suddenly and cause severe damage. 

Cleanliness of the park is important to us. Sites are to be kept clean and orderly, as determined by management. 

Please leave restrooms and laundry as you would like to find them. If they are in need of attention, please notify someone in the office.
